Jo's

264 Elizabeth St, near Houston; 212.966.9640

From three LES/EV bar vets (White Rabbit, 90s fave Torch), this cozy bistro's fronted by a homespun parlor (dark blue walls, chalkboard menus, curvy, white-marble bar) that leads to a rustic, wood-planked dining room sporting softly glowing lights on the banquette backrests, an antler chandelier, and sliding stable-like doors to an unfinished third room. Food's affordable American (slow-roasted duck breast, 10-hour pork shank, grilled trout), while drinks're $9 classic cocktails, four draughts (Victory Prima, Ommegang Witte...), and ten bottles, including Lionhead, Victory Golden Monkey, and PorkSlap -- available with Jamaican-style jerky as "Jerk and a Slap" (or, what you get when you ask for a rub and a tug).
